    Hair trends come and go, but it seems like the bob hairstyle is here to stay this season. Yep, this short hair trend is everywhere at the moment, and I’m not mad about it. From the sliced bob to the layered bob and even the ’90s bob, there are so many stylish ways to wear this look in 2025. However, there’s a specific bob haircut currently dominating my Instagram feed that looks both fresh and classic. Say hello to the bouncy bob.

    Yes, this hairstyle is all about adding movement to the hair for a fun yet elegant finish. I’ve spotted so many celebs and influencers opting for the bouncy bob, and I’ve even seen the term popping up on Google Trends this February. If you’re thinking about giving it a go, keep on scrolling for all of the best tips and tricks on how to achieve this popular look…

    How to Style a Bouncy Bob

    The key to getting that bouncy volume is making sure that you are styling your hair correctly. The first step is ensuring that you have lots of volume at the roots. For this, I would recommend applying one of the best volumising mousses or root-lifting sprays to freshly washed hair. “Apply [the product] root to ends, then flip your hair upside down to really lift the roots with the hairdryer,” advises Michael Gray, creative stylist at John Frieda.

    If you’re wanting a sleek finish, Gray then recommends using a round brush while blow drying the hair to maximise volume, before setting the style in place with some hairspray. However, if you want bouncy curls, I recommend using a large curling wand and curling the hair away from the face to create even more lift. To finish off, take a wide tooth comb and brush through the curls for added bounce.

    If you have natural waves or curls, I recommend using an air-dry cream or leave-in conditioner designed to enhance your natural hair texture, as this will allow all of that beautiful bouncy volume to shine through.
